Factors Affecting Cost
Window sill repair involves restoring or replacing damaged or deteriorated window sills to maintain structural integrity and appearance. The scope of work can vary depending on the extent of damage and the chosen materials. Understanding typical project considerations can help in planning and budgeting for repairs.
- Materials: Options include wood, PVC, or composite materials, selected based on durability and aesthetic preferences.
- Size and Scope: Repair requirements depend on the extent of damage, ranging from minor patching to full replacement of the sill.
- Labor Complexity: Job complexity varies with the condition of the existing sill and the accessibility of the area, influencing labor time and effort.
- Permitting: Local regulations may require permits for extensive repairs or replacements, especially if structural modifications are involved.
- Additional Features: Optional upgrades include sealing, painting, or installing decorative trim to enhance durability and appearance.
